1 Education Aims: - Students can write a simple C V( curriculum vitae)

- They can write about a person's background basing on a C V

2 Knowledge:

a General knowledge: - A curriculum vitae in English

b Language: - The past simple tense

- Words/expressions used in a curriculum vitae

3 Skills: - Reading: read a model curriculum vitae

- Speaking: discuss in pairs

- Writing: fill in a curriculum, write about a person's background

3 Grammar: ( 29 mins)

- Aims: To revise the past perfect tense and the past

simple tense as well as to give them some exercises to

do.

- Writes an example on the board

"When I arrived at the cinema,the film had started"

- Asks sts to look at the example and identify the

verb in the past perfect

- Ask sts to recall the form of the past perfect tense

and to tell the whole class

- Revise the use of the past perfect by giving some

examples

Eg1:

When the police came , the robbers had escaped.

The train had left when Mary arrived at the station.

- Tell sts about the chronological order between the

past perfect and the past simple

Eg 2:

I was nervous because I had never spoken before

an audience.( I spoke before an audience yesterday)

The house was dirty We hadn't cleaned it for

weeks.

- Form: (+ ) S + had + P II .

( - ) S + had + not + P II ( ? ) Had + S + P II .?

- Uses:

+ The past perfect refers to a past activity or situation that took place before another past activity or situation

- Copy the examples and listen to the teacher

+ The past perfect can be used as the past form of the present perfect

- Copy the examples
